Threat Intelligence Analyst Onsite
Wilmington, DE
What we are looking for:
We are looking for an experienced, creative, self-driven, technical and information analyst that can operate independently and meet critical deadlines. The candidate must have knowledge of different threat intelligence types, such as strategic, operation, technical, and tactical threat intelligence. The analyst must be able to gather and analyze data from various sources on the potential threats that could negatively impact the organization, including identifying cyber threats, determine risk levels, and produce ad-hoc threat intelligence briefings for different types of audiences.
The ideal candidate will seek to improve analysis efforts and strengthen the organization's capabilities to advance the internal Cyber Threat Intelligence activities. Problem-solving skills and expedience are essential, because once a threat is identified, the candidate will work closely with other security teams to identify appropriate solutions.
Responsibilities:
The Threat Intelligence Analyst (TIA) will be responsible for collecting, organizing, processing, and analyzing various sources of Threat Intelligence to evaluate the risk associated to the business and reporting actionable intelligence details to the organization and its interests. The TIA will be responsible for coordinating warning, response, and remediation recommendation efforts with various internal teams. Cyber threat intelligence activities include performing technical research and intelligence analysis, gathering data from search engines, website footprinting, OSINT tools, manual searching, and more. The TIA will conduct threat hunts and vulnerability assessments against gathered intelligence and determine and deviations from existing baselines.
Must understand the needs of the different stakeholders within an organization as they relate to cybersecurity, and the ability to produce reports and products that satisfy those needs.
